Type
ORACLE
Validation date
2025-06-26 07:05:20 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.675e-4,
    "usd": 1.959e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000135EB5001BD9C5D7DA5FC823814D844A5D30A7BA2A2491DA08FBE5A7484EB34F7

Previous signature

BDAA91E853EFC8A8A1226043BB19EC445C58B4AC528880680F160B3E4D7D0268B5FBE6165F4B846480259FE7FE716517801AA6421E116C2E2B676E95C371CC0E

Origin signature

30440220791EAB6802E2A517C5C5DDE84978C47D9CD41A46B8C6376D51C944DB690A3EAD02202BCED4B08A8863C4EB76EA576C265E417BDB818B7D73901403F2B16E2478D971

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

004F77D0FCA3C7F25000DDF3E2C65B3D64B759B4462947DC836D984AD0957FCDA9

Coordinator signature

F18F49F10EFE79C00157E6AE920D319493B41095DA25F591E5BEA97271F3B535387F3633A2DCE41DBD3D0F86673C03FB091EB4F5504350278A2D9FC073546902

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

9312F22143FEAF7DB176C9ADB99A883D4E57372545E5CF896F98A355074A4AB330CAB1908C284F89D7D4264273982810BC2942B094BC897A8E5FFC40357ADB01

Validator #2 public key

0001C1C01D374F5BC9870B0C7731398E370A8EF2401053E869209DEDAE7A34E3DED3

Validator #2 signature

1DEF0B2907E92AF23402CB1750C7649D1943B09708FFCC25E21D42B65AE3D988A4E7A73373A3B48224F254620EE902B835ED9356232F9906BFC93C7A733F340D